Corrected electrostatic model for dipoles adsorbed on a metal-surface

Abstract

We present a dipole-dipole interaction model for polar molecules vertically adsorbed on a idealized metal surface in an approximate analytic form suitable for estimating the coverage dependence of the workfunction, binding energies, and thermal desorption activation energies.
